The Pentagon is investing more than half a billion dollars to expand an Australian critical mineral project that is set to become the world's first primary scandium mine, US President Donald Trump announced on Friday, August 8, 2026.
The $US400 million ($560 million) loan will support Sunrise Energy Metals' Syerston scandium project located near Fifield in central west New South Wales, approximately 350 kilometres west north-west of Sydney. This investment is expected to strengthen America's supply of scandium, a mineral increasingly critical for aerospace, defence, and automotive industries.
Scandium is widely used in defence, aerospace, and energy applications, but nearly all current supply is sourced from China, Russia, and Ukraine. The Pentagon's Office of Strategic Capital (OSC) noted that there is currently no primary mine-source scandium supply globally; instead, it is typically harvested as a by-product of other industrial or resource extraction processes. Foreign competitors account for about 80 percent of the world's mining production and nearly all scandium processing.
Sunrise Energy Metals aims to deliver "the world's first primary source of mine-able, high-grade scandium." In February 2026, the company's chief executive Sam Riggall said the project, backed by mining billionaire Robert Friedland, was expected to contribute to a US critical minerals stockpile valued at $US12 billion ($16.9 billion).
President Trump announced the loan alongside other investments in critical minerals and battery projects totaling $US3 billion ($4.2 billion). Speaking at a State Department event in Washington attended by over 200 mining executives, educators, and investors, Trump declared that the US is reclaiming its position as "the minerals superpower of the world."
